3. Safety concerns:
In the event of an emergency on a plane, passengers may need to quickly evacuate or move to safety. Leggings, particularly those made of synthetic materials, may not be as durable or protective as other clothing options. In cases of fire or other emergencies, leggings could potentially melt or cause burns to the skin, whereas clothing made of natural fibers like cotton or wool may offer more protection.

5 Reasons Why Wearing Jeans on a Plane is a Bad Idea

When it comes to choosing the right outfit for a plane journey, many people opt for comfort over style. While leggings may seem like the perfect choice for a long flight, there are some valid reasons why wearing jeans on a plane is a bad idea.

  1. Restriction of Movement: Jeans are typically made of denim, which is a stiff and heavy fabric. This can restrict your movement, making it uncomfortable to sit for long periods of time in a cramped airplane seat.
  2. Uncomfortable Waistband: The waistband of jeans can dig into your skin, especially when sitting for extended periods. This can lead to discomfort and even pain during the flight.
  3. Difficulty in Sleep: If you plan on catching some sleep during the flight, jeans may not be the best choice. The rigid fabric and tight fit of jeans can make it challenging to get comfortable enough to rest.
  4. Temperature Regulation: Airplanes can be unpredictable when it comes to temperature. Jeans, being a thick fabric, may not provide the necessary breathability to keep you comfortable if the cabin gets too warm.
  5. Long Security Check: Jeans with metal buttons or embellishments can set off metal detectors during security checks, leading to longer wait times and potential inconvenience.

While jeans may be a stylish choice for everyday wear, opting for something more comfortable and flexible, like leggings, can make your plane journey much more enjoyable. So next time you’re planning a trip, consider leaving your jeans at home and choosing a more travel-friendly outfit.
